Global Semiconductor Industry Updates
1. Nissan has canceled plans to build an electric vehicle battery factory in Kitakyushu, Japan.
2. Ford plans to lay off workers across Europe, and employees at two factories in Cologne, Germany, will hold a strike on Wednesday (May 14).
3. Sharp has sold its LCD display plant (Kameshima Second Plant) to its parent company, Foxconn.
4. The global top ten IC testing companies in 2024 have a combined revenue of $41.56 billion, with the top three being ASE Technology, Amkor, and Chang An Technology.
5. Samsung Electronics has raised DRAM prices for the first time this year, with DDR4 prices increasing by around 20% and DDR5 by about 5%.
6. NVIDIA will supply "hundreds of thousands" of chips to Saudi AI company Humain over the next five years.
China Semiconductor Industry Updates
1. Xiaomi wins in a business defamation case! The court ruled that Juhokan Company must post a statement on the “Vidda Official Weibo” account’s top position for seven consecutive days and pay Xiaomi a compensation of 550,000 yuan.
2. Beijing Xinchi Semiconductor has released its high-performance chip—SoC D9 Max.

4. CATL (Contemporary Amperex Technology Co. Limited) is expected to list on the main board of the Hong Kong Stock Exchange on May 20, with an upper limit of 263 Hong Kong dollars per share.
5. World Semiconductor-KY will begin mass production of its 3nm chip next year and is also entering the 2nm chip market.
6. Guangdong Xinsaiwei Technology Co., Ltd. has begun mass production of its SDC Easy Reconstruct™ (Software Defined Controller) optical image stabilization driver chip, the SFM8801.
